Abstract
The paper highlights the results of comparative analysis of changes in the main parameters of oil and gas of the Kynovian-Pashian sediments at different stages of development (initial - 1950-1970, intermediate - 1970-1990, late - 1990 - till present). It has been seen that such parameters as bubble point pressure, gas-oil ratio, and formation volume factor decrease, while density, viscosity, and compressibility factor of reservoir oil increase. Increase in the content of paraffins, resins and asphaltenes has been observed. Such changes are indicative of the final field development stage. Maintaining oil production requires selection of the most efficient EOR methods taking into account the changes in physical and chemical oil properties.
